Waterfront Living: Exploring Coastal Homes and Investment Potential in South Bay

Discover why Hermosa Beach, Manhattan Beach, and Redondo Beach offer unmatched waterfront lifestyles and investment potential.

Introduction: The Appeal of South Bay Waterfront Properties

The South Bay region of Los Angeles County represents one of Southern California's most desirable waterfront destinations. Hermosa Beach, Manhattan Beach, and Redondo Beach have become synonymous with coastal luxury, offering residents a unique blend of pristine beaches, vibrant communities, and exceptional quality of life. These three communities attract homebuyers and investors alike, drawn by the promise of oceanfront living combined with strong property values and community amenities.

Waterfront properties in the South Bay command premium prices for good reason. Beyond the obvious appeal of beach access and ocean views, these communities offer year-round pleasant weather, excellent schools, thriving local businesses, and a strong sense of community. Whether you're seeking a primary residence, vacation home, or investment property, the South Bay waterfront market presents compelling opportunities.

Comparing Coastal vs. Inland Communities: Location Benefits and Home Values

The Coastal Advantage

Living directly on the coast or within walking distance of the beach provides tangible lifestyle benefits that inland properties simply cannot match. Residents enjoy:

  • Direct Beach Access: Daily opportunities for swimming, surfing, paddleboarding, and other water activities
  • Ocean Views: Stunning visual amenities that enhance daily living and property aesthetics
  • Natural Air Quality: Ocean breezes help maintain fresh air and moderate temperatures year-round
  • Recreational Opportunities: Proximity to piers, parks, and waterfront dining establishments
  • Community Atmosphere: Vibrant beach culture and active social scene centered around coastal living

Property Value Comparison

The location premium for waterfront properties in the South Bay is substantial and well-documented. Oceanfront and near-beach properties consistently command 30-50% higher prices than comparable inland homes in the same general area. This premium reflects both the immediate appeal of beach proximity and the scarcity of available waterfront inventory.

Hermosa Beach beachfront homes regularly sell for $3-5 million or more, while Manhattan Beach oceanfront properties command similar price ranges. Even homes located one or two blocks from the beach in these communities maintain significantly higher values than properties further inland. Redondo Beach, with its diverse neighborhoods, offers more varied pricing but still shows clear premiums for waterfront and near-beach locations.

Inland Community Trade-offs

While inland properties offer more affordable entry points and larger lot sizes, they lack the lifestyle benefits and appreciation potential of coastal locations. Buyers choosing inland properties sacrifice daily beach access, ocean views, and the prestige associated with waterfront living. However, inland communities may appeal to those prioritizing space, privacy, or budget considerations.

Investment Potential and Long-Term Growth in Premium South Bay Neighborhoods

Market Fundamentals Supporting Growth

The South Bay waterfront market demonstrates strong fundamentals that support long-term appreciation:

  • Limited Supply: Finite oceanfront and near-beach inventory creates natural scarcity value
  • Strong Demand: Consistent buyer interest from both primary residents and investors
  • Economic Stability: Affluent communities with stable employment and income levels
  • Quality of Life: Excellent schools, low crime rates, and strong community infrastructure
  • Tourism Appeal: Year-round visitor interest supports rental income potential

Hermosa Beach: The Surfer's Paradise

Hermosa Beach combines laid-back beach culture with sophisticated residential appeal. The community's famous pier, excellent schools, and vibrant downtown area make it attractive to families and young professionals. Property appreciation in Hermosa Beach has historically outpaced broader market trends, with waterfront homes showing particularly strong value retention and growth potential. The community's commitment to maintaining its character and limiting overdevelopment supports long-term value stability.

Manhattan Beach: Upscale Coastal Living

Manhattan Beach represents the premium end of South Bay waterfront living. The community attracts affluent buyers seeking sophisticated coastal living with excellent amenities. The Manhattan Beach Pier, pristine beaches, and upscale dining and shopping options create a compelling lifestyle package. Investment properties in Manhattan Beach benefit from strong rental demand during summer months and consistent appreciation driven by limited inventory and high buyer demand.

Redondo Beach: Diverse Waterfront Appeal

Redondo Beach offers more diversity in its waterfront offerings, from the bustling harbor area to residential beach neighborhoods. The Redondo Beach Pier and harbor district attract tourists and locals alike, supporting strong rental income potential for investment properties. The community's varied neighborhoods provide options for different buyer profiles and investment strategies, from luxury oceanfront estates to more moderately priced near-beach homes.

Rental Income and Vacation Market

South Bay waterfront properties offer exceptional rental income potential. Oceanfront and near-beach homes can generate $5,000-15,000+ per month in rental income during peak seasons, with many properties maintaining strong occupancy rates year-round. This income potential makes waterfront properties attractive for investors seeking both appreciation and cash flow. Short-term vacation rentals, long-term leases, and seasonal rentals all represent viable income strategies in these desirable communities.

Long-Term Appreciation Outlook

Historical data suggests South Bay waterfront properties appreciate at rates exceeding broader real estate market trends. Several factors support continued appreciation:

  • Persistent demand from affluent buyers seeking premium coastal living
  • Limited new inventory due to environmental and zoning restrictions
  • Ongoing infrastructure improvements and community investments
  • Strong regional economic fundamentals and employment opportunities
  • Climate resilience and natural disaster mitigation investments
